Output 50256f628526e2cde90809e7616b4b12c537227aa830d3d0797f13a8b57e83d4:7

value
3897429
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3ae0756449780defdc9fc2ddecfee7ecbe9998f3 OP_EQUAL
address
374L1KkoSNZeGjVV1kyy4FvLuzWvHfL5e1
transaction
50256f628526e2cde90809e7616b4b12c537227aa830d3d0797f13a8b57e83d4
spent
true